Jackpotjoy — Earn-out paid; another milestone achieved

The major Gamesys earn-out period finished in March 2017 and, as expected, Jackpotjoy plc (JPJ) has announced a £94.2m payment for its penultimate earn-out. There is a further c £44m due for the Spanish assets (Botemania) in June 2018, which should be comfortably covered by operating cash flow. Although adjusted net debt/EBITDA of c 4.0x remains high, we expect significant deleverage from 2018. The stock has recovered some ground recently, but continues to trade at a significant discount to peers, with 2018e multiples of 6.8x EV/EBITDA and 5.7x P/E. Given the company’s leading market position and robust cash flow generation, we would expect a re-rating as the market regains confidence in the business model. Our forecasts remain unchanged.

Business description

Jackpotjoy plc (JPJ) (formerly The Intertain Group) is a leading online gaming operator mainly focused on bingo-led gaming targeted towards female audiences. About 77% of revenues are generated in regulated markets. It moved its listing from the TSX to the LSE in January 2017.

Penultimate £94.2m earn-out payment to Gamesys

The Jackpotjoy division was acquired from Gamesys in April 2015 for an initial price of c £425.8m and the major earn-out period finished in March 2017. JPJ has now paid the largest earn-out of £94.2m, which comprised the final £63.9m payment for the non-Spanish assets and £30.3m for the Spanish brand, Botemania. We expect a further final payment of c £44m in June 2018 for Botemania and estimate that the total acquisition price equates to c 6.3x 2017e EV/EBITDA. With an unrestricted cash balance at Q117 of £112m (pre earn-out) and an ongoing quarterly operating cash flow of c £25m, JPJ is well positioned to internally fund its future obligations.

Strong underlying trading and cash flow

Our forecasts remain unchanged. Please see our May update for a discussion of Q117 results, where market dominance was demonstrated by the 14% growth in the leading Jackpotjoy division. Q2 trading into May was also reported as strong across all divisions. We forecast stable net debt levels this year (£307.5m in 2017), falling to £214.2m in FY19. During 2019, we expect JPJ to reach its target 2.0x adjusted net debt/EBITDA and the company would then be in a position to commence dividend payouts.

Valuation: Meaningfully below peers

Despite the sustained momentum in growth and underlying profitability, JPJ trades at a meaningful discount to its peer group, at 6.8x EV/EBITDA, 5.7x P/E and 15.9% free cash flow yield for 2018. The valuation reflects legacy concerns over the Gamesys relationship, high leverage, the lack of dividend and low stock liquidity. In our view, cash generation should lead to demonstrable debt reduction from 2018 and we would expect a re-rating as the market regains confidence in the business.
